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Port to JavaScript (ES6) #73

Open
wants to merge 1 commit into
base: master
Choose a base branch
from
Open

Port to JavaScript (ES6) #73

wants to merge 1 commit into from

Conversation

jayjun
Copy link
Contributor

@jayjun jayjun commented Jul 2, 2017

There appears to be an unofficial move to JavaScript, especially for new development. I think it’s a good move, for aspiring contributors and future-proofing.

In this pull request, I refactored (by hand) all CoffeeScript to JavaScript, and CSON to JSON.

Since the tests were not working to begin with, I can’t say for certain that nothing broke. However, I have used it in my daily work and it’s been 100% the same.

Personally, I never want to learn CoffeeScript well. So, this is really my first step to future contributions!

@msaraiva
Copy link
Owner

@jayjun this is fantastic! Getting rid of CoffeeScript is definitely wanted. I'll start using your branch right away so I can use/test it for a couple of days and then I'll merge it.

Thanks for your contribution!

@jayjun
Copy link
Contributor Author

jayjun commented Jul 14, 2017

@msaraiva Cool, my fork was deleted. Anyway, it’s all back up on GitHub. Let me know if you need a new pull request.

@NuckChorris
Copy link

If you merge this I'd love to help out, but I'm just dreadful at CoffeeScript!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ants